Hi out there,

what is wrong with the following code?

\starttext
\definecolumnset[twocol][n=2]
\startcolumnset[twocol]
\dorecurse{10}{\section{hello} 
  \dorecurse{8}{\input tufte \par}}
\stopcolumnset
stoptext


it gives me:

!: Missing number, treated as zero.

--- TeX said ---
<to be read again> 
                   \@@vn-footnote 
\doflushsavednotes ->\ifvoid \currentsaveins 
                                             \else \insert \currentnoteins {...

\next1 ...doprocessnotes {\doflushsavednotes }{#1}
                                                  \doprocesscommaitem 
<argument> \relax footnote,
                           linenote
\doprocesscommalist ...aitem \gobbleoneargument #1
                                                  ,]\relax \global \advance ...

\OTRSETflushsavednotes ... \else \flushsavednotes 
                                                  \fi 



ConTeXt  ver: 2004.1.2  fmt: 2004.1.7  int: english  mes: english
